The outbound windows (PCIEPAUR(x), PCIEPALR(x)) describe a mapping between
a CPU address (which is determined by the window number 'x') and a
programmed PCI address - Thus allowing the controller to translate CPU
accesses into PCI accesses.

However the existing code incorrectly writes the CPU address - lets fix
this by writing the PCI address instead.

For memory transactions, existing DT users describe a 1:1 identity mapping
and thus this change should have no effect. However the same isn't true for
I/O.

This hasn't been tested, so keen for someone to give it a try.

Also keen for someone to confirm my understanding that the RCar windows
expect PCI addresses and that res->start refers to CPU addresses. If this
is correct then it's possible the I/O doesn't work correctly.
